Phil Hay: Leeds will try to sign 23-assist starlet leading his country's golden generation

Leeds United target Brenden Aaronson will be ‘up for grabs’ during the summer transfer window, according to reliable journalist Phil Hay.

The Whites seemingly spent most of January trying to lure the 21-year-old to Elland Road but RB Salzburg managed to keep hold of him.

Endless transfer rumours linked Leeds with a move for the USA international, who has scored five goals in 18 caps for his country and is seen as someone spearheading their golden generation.

Indeed, Victor Orta and Andrea Radrizzani submitted bids of £15m and £20m, per The Athletic, and even considered sending a third offer before the deadline. The bids were reportedly turned down because the Austrian champions wanted the American to play a part in their Champions League knockout tie with Bayern Munich.

Aaronson may well leave Salzburg at the end of the season then, and a new update suggests there could be quite the tussle for his signature.

Taking to Twitter on Friday, Hay made it clear that the young midfielder will be a wanted man in the summer, adding that Leeds are still ‘so keen’:

“Everyone thinks Aaronson will be up for grabs in the next window.”

It seems clear that Aaronson is a major target for Leeds and he ticks so many boxes when it comes to looking for ideal summer signings.

At 21, he is at an age where he should improve immeasurably in the coming years, but he has already made 51 appearances for Salzburg and started all six of their Champions League games so far this season, highlighting the experience he has a the top level.

Leeds are lacking a genuine No.10 in their team – somewhere who can link the midfield and attack in central areas – and Aaronson, with 23 career assists, could be that man, giving the Whites an extra attacking dimension
